Output 263ca8030119a96bded18df1c8e7cc7caa75d2f76d4f1c6ca38e8f7fb38ef2db:0

value
10891
script pubkey
OP_0 OP_PUSHBYTES_20 4d4352d88999697eabefbbedda7bcc366fa7992d
address
bc1qf4p49kyfn95ha2l0h0ka577vxeh60xfdjh0z8a
transaction
263ca8030119a96bded18df1c8e7cc7caa75d2f76d4f1c6ca38e8f7fb38ef2db
confirmations
264673
spent
true